Delek US Holdings, Inc. is a diversified downstream energy company with assets in petroleum refining, logistics, renewable fuels and convenience store retailing. The refining assets consist of refineries operated in Tyler and Big Spring, Texas, El Dorado, Arkansas and Krotz Springs, Louisiana with a combined nameplate crude throughput capacity of 302,000 barrels per day.
The logistics operations primarily consist of Delek Logistics Partners, LP. Delek US Holdings, Inc.and its affiliates own approximately 63% (including the 2 percent general partner interest) of Delek Logistics Partners, LP. Delek Logistics Partners, LP (NYSE:DKL) is a growth-oriented master limited partnership focused on owning and operating midstream energy infrastructure assets.
The convenience store retail business is the largest 7-Eleven licensee in the United States and operates approximately 300 convenience stores in central and west Texas and New Mexico.
Role Summary
The Project Control Manager oversees several key project functions, which require accurate development and reporting of baseline schedule, schedule progress updates, related cost and cost projections, production of timely and accurate data for use by key project and management staff. This position works with Project Managers, Controllers and estimators to ensures accurate, timely and value added analysis and reporting on projects. The Project Control Manager ensures the provision of all schedule and cost control on the project including budget set up, updates and monitoring, variation estimating, cost reporting, risk contingency and management as well as all forecasting activities
